Snow Days
I called home (NY) this morning and it had just snowed. My mom works at a public school and she had the day off due to a Snow Day.
I remembered how awesome they are and how much fun I would have when I was little on those special spontaneous days off. I would get up and hope upon hope that there would be enough snow on the ground to call it a day. When the phone rang, I'd yelp with joy; it would be the school or a P.T.A. member calling to say school was cancelled.
Snow days are one of the best things about winter.
And now that I live in California I will never have them again. Sadness. If I have kids and they are raised here, I can't imagine them not knowing what a Snow Day is and how mich fun it can be. It'll be like a part of their childhood is missing.
What's a winter without a Snow Day?
